      So let’s start with the Golden Rule.
Not only as it applies to other people but also towards our planet.
There...... we just solved almost all the worlds problems.
     
   
It may not be as easy as a stray thought, as it takes a true intent of caring, thoughtfulness, dedication, and putting proper thought into action.
This is all very real stuff that leads to solid relationships, happy families, a sense of fulfillment, and a healthy planet.

As with our own bodies, the planet is a body that supports all life. If we don’t have health in our own bodies.....
or in the body of the earth.....
.....all the illusionary stuff, no matter how much we think that we own it, proves to be basically meaningless.
So let’s be cautious as to who molds our thinking and spending habits.

 
         
         

Let’s stop buying junk and products with short lifespans.
Let's stop supporting industries which pollute and destroy our environment.

Let’s limit our consumption as much as possible, to meaningful items that can be reused or recycled.

Let’s get back to quality in our businesses, and in ourselves, and break away from the examples set by so many corporations and politicians. Examples which seem to say 'whatever you can get away with is good business.'

This is not good business!

     
Good business is good for both producer and consumer, not just for special interests..... so let’s be fair in our interactions with others, and let’s be kind to every person and to ourselves.
